- This season, Inter Milan has scored 114 goals in all competitions, which is their highest total since the 1929–30 season.
- For the second time in their history, Paris Saint-Germain has advanced to the Champions League final. They only played once before, in Lisbon in 2020, losing to Bayern Munich 1-0.
- The final will be held at Munich's Allianz Arena for the second time; the first time was in 2012. Remarkably, there was a first-time champion in each of the previous four Munich finals.

When Paris Saint-Germain plays Inter Milan at the Allianz Arena on Saturday, there won't be a Spanish, German, or English team in the UEFA Champions League final for the first time in 21 years since Jose Mourinho's Porto defeated Didier Deschamps' Monaco in 2004. However, they are maybe the most worthy of all the clubs to win the European championship this year.
PSG has dominated the best that England has to offer in the knockout stages after suffering in the league. They defeated Liverpool and won on penalties, then defeated a valiant Aston Villa, and finally brushed past Arsenal. Under Thomas Tuchel, they came very near to losing to Bayern Munich in a deserted stadium in Lisbon in 2020, but they have been hankering after this championship since the beginning. Under Enrique, PSG has radically changed and is now by far the top club in Ligue 1. This season, they have scored 92 goals and given up 35 goals, which is considerably better than any other team in the French league. The attacking trio of Ousmane Dembele, Bradley Barcola, and Khvicha Kvaratskhelia shared 39 goals among each other, with the former Barcelona winger contributing 21. After defeating Reims 3-0 in the Coupe de France, which guaranteed the French champions a domestic double, PSG will be aiming to clinch the treble.
Meanwhile, Inter has a far longer history at the top table of Europe. They have won three times, but not since 2010, and were finalists in 2023 when Manchester City defeated them 1-0. Their elimination path this time has been as difficult as they have faced a formidable Barcelona in the semifinals and a Bayern Munich team in the last eight, who are keen to get to the final at home. In the Italian league's last round, the Italian team lost out on winning the Serie A championship. Even though they defeated Como 2-0 in their most recent game, they were just one point behind Napoli, who won the Scudetto for the fourth time in their history. Despite their best efforts till the very end, the defending champions, Inter, had to settle for second place. Their goals at Como came from Joaquín Correa in the 51st minute and Stefan De Vrij in the 20th. Between De Vrij's goal and McTominay's equaliser, Inter was all but the winner for barely twenty-two minutes, but Napoli recovered in time.
PSG Team News

Presnel Kimpembe will not play for Paris Saint-Germain since he has a chronic Achilles problem. Willian Pacho is anticipated to start in centre defence with Marquinhos in his place. Nuno Mendes has also been battling minor fitness issues, but it seems expected that he will be ready to play in the final. Key players Bradley Barcola, Ousmane Dembélé, and Gonçalo Ramos are all fit and ready to play for PSG, except for Kimpembe.
Inter Milan Team News

Despite a few injury worries, Simone Inzaghi has a roster that is generally healthy. The team's captain, Lautaro Martínez, has been recuperating from a thigh flexor injury he suffered against Barcelona in the semifinals. In order to restore match fitness, he made a short debut against Como after missing many Serie A games. He is anticipated to start, although it is unclear if he will be able to play the entire ninety minutes. Valentín Carboni is another important absence; he is unable to participate in the final because of cruciate ligament damage.
Due to an ankle strain that began in late April, Benjamin Pavard's participation is still uncertain. The manager has a formidable team at his disposal, with players like Marcus Thuram, Nicolò Barella, and Hakan Çalhanoğlu poised to spearhead Inter's run for a seventh Champions League championship in spite of these losses.

PSG vs Inter Milan Head-to-Head Record
Since 2014, PSG and Inter Milan have played each other five times; PSG has won three of them, Inter Milan has won one, and one match has ended in a tie.
Date | Result | Competition |
---|---|---|
01/08/2023 | PSG 1-2 Inter Milan | Club Friendly |
27/07/2019 | PSG (5) 1-1 (6) Inter Milan | Club Friendly |
25/07/2016 | Inter Milan 1-3 PSG | Champions Cup |
30/12/2015 | Inter Milan 0-1 PSG | Club Friendly |
31/12/2014 | PSG 1-0 Inter Milan | Club Friendly |
Key Players to Watch Out in PSG vs Inter Milan
Ousmane Dembele (PSG)

This season, Ousmane Dembele has revolutionised Paris Saint-Germain's assault by adding flair, unpredictableness, and lightning-fast speed. He is a headache for defenders to follow because of his ability to switch positions and interact with PSG's other strikers. Dembele's mobility will be vital against Inter Milan.
Since he is not a conventional centre-forward, he will not interact with Inter's centre-backs in the same way that a striker would. Rather, he thrives on locating gaps, receiving the ball in perilous locations, and creating shooting opportunities with his fast feet. He has so far scored 29 goals and registered 10 assists across Ligue 1 and UCL.
Alessandro Bastoni (Inter Milan)

Bastoni is an important part of Inter's build-up play because of his ability to read the game and produce accurate long passes. Bastoni's contribution to restraining PSG's dynamic assault will be crucial against them. His duties will probably include stopping Ousmane Dembélé's erratic movement and making sure PSG's strikers don't take advantage of holes in Inter's defence. His ability to go into midfield when necessary and his aerial presence will be crucial in upsetting PSG's rhythm.
